CTABPERIOD
Returns the table periodicity with number n Parameter n
CTABPOL
Number of polynomials already used in the
memory
CTABPOLID
Number of the curve polynomials used by
the curve table with number n
CTABSEG
Number of curve segments already used
in the memory
CTABSEGID
Number of the curve segments used by
the curve table with number n
CTABSEV
Returns the final value of the following axis
of a segment of the curve table
CTABSSV
Returns the initial value of the following
axis of a segment of the curve table
CTABTEP
Returns the value of the leading axis at
curve table end.
CTABTEV
Returns the value of the the following axis
at curve table end
CTABTMAX
Returns the maximum value of the
following axis of the curve table
CTABTMIN
Returns the minimum value of the
following axis of the curve table
CTABTSP
Returns the value of the leading axis at
curve table start
CTABTSV
Returns the value of the following axis at
curve table start
CTABUNLOCK
Cancel locking against deletion and
overwriting
CTRANS
Zero offset for multiple
axes
CUT2D
2D cutter compensation type 2-
1
dimensional
CUT2DF
2D cutter compensation type 2-
dimensional frame. The cutter
compensation acts relative to the current
frame (inclined plane).
CUT3DC
3D cutter compensation type 3-
5
dimensional circumference milling
CUT3DCC
3D cutter compensation type 3-
5
dimensional circumference milling with
limitation surfaces
